Assam: Corona Warriors of Haflong Civil Hospital lauded by Health Minister for "exemplary work in trying times"

Guwahati: Assam Finance and Health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ma on Tuesday facilitated the Corona Warriors of the Haflong Civil Hospital, where 77 Covid-19 patients have been treated amid a sharp spike in the number of cases in Dima Hasao.

"We hope that they will be continuing their fight against the Covid-19 with a view towards servicing fellow humans", Sarma said, after offering traditional Assamese gamusas to the doctors, nurses, ward boys, ward girls, etc.

It needs mention here that the persons engaged in treating the Covid-19 patients, go into quarantine for 7 days and return to duty if they test negative for the contagion.

"This hospital has a lot of infrastructural problems, however, the Council, Joint Director, Superintendent, doctors and staff, all have treated 77 patients, many of whom left for home after treatment. And they have adequate facilities to treat 32 more patients. Haflong Civil Hospital personnel must indeed be commended", Sarma said.

Biswa Sarma said that in case more cases are detected in Dima Hasao, they could be shifted to the Diphu Medical College for treatment. "The ICMR has accredited the Diphu Medical College as a testing centre. Now, samples need not be sent to Silchar. Earlier, people had to wait for 5-6 days to receive the results, but now, they will be able to get the results early. And in case there is a big boom of cases, they can be sent to Diphu for treatment, as we have made the provisions in this regard", Sarma said.

Meanwhile, the total number of COVID-19 cases in Assam has risen to 2,868. While 784 persons have recovered from the respiratory illness, 4 people succumbed to death due to complications.
